Petro Gazz continues winning streak, sweeps Capital1

Petro Gazz secured its seventh consecutive victory in the PVL All-Filipino Conference by decisively defeating Capital1 with a 25-19, 25-18, 25-9 scoreline.

The Angels' dominant performance was fueled by strong offensive contributions from Myla Pablo, who scored 14 points, and Brooke van Sickle, who added 13 points.

Setter Djanel Cheng orchestrated the offense with 13 excellent sets, complementing the scoring efforts of Remy Palma and MJ Phillips who contributed seven and six points respectively.

Coach Koji Tsuzurabara highlighted the team's good performance and the successful carry-over of their training processes into the game.

Remy Palma emphasized the coaches' reminders to start strong in practice, ensuring their training translates effectively into game performance.

With this win, Petro Gazz improved its standing to an 8-1 record in the conference.

Defensively, Jellie Tempiatura was a key player, registering 12 excellent digs.
